你查询的IP:[159.226.93.195]  地理位置:中国–北京–北京科技网

最新查询121.201.231.201 222.128.196.195 222.128.195.93 60.235.195.155 123.138.231.112 159.226.111.157 59.192.146.3 114.80.231.106 117.75.139.195 125.169.187.196 159.226.93.195 202.38.160.113 116.204.186.195 218.141.97.243 221.196.43.15 60.24.171.251 117.121.160.68 125.104.183.179 117.58.106.226 202.143.16.172 222.64.104.182 202.46.224.231 122.96.132.4 202.38.158.169 123.98.84.95 221.199.128.164 120.48.156.173 123.206.80.77 125.254.128.72 120.30.252.181 121.40.84.52 219.224.6.104